PrusaSlicer's new organic support structures have become quite popular since their introduction. Read on to learn all about them!However, the organic support style effectively addresses the drawbacks of previous support structures. It resembles branches growing from the ground, extending towards the overhangs and holding them in place. This support shape increases stability while also being easy to remove. One effective way to enhance your customer suppor...In Prusa Slicer 2.6.0, in Print Settings, turn on expert mode, by clicking the Expert at the top right of the window. A search for First layer expansion will take you to the Support Material panel of Print Settings, and be the 6th item down from the top: • Generate support material: • Auto generated supports: • Overhang threshold: • Enforce support for the …After opening Prusa 2.6, switch to "expert" mode. (top right of interface) Open Print Settings (small tab at the top), halfway down the list you'll see Options for support material and raft. You can tweak the support thickness in manual editing mode by using the Head diameter slider, or you can go to Print settings – Supports and modify the following parameters to increase the thickness of supports: Support head front diameter: 0.6 mm. Support head penetration: 0.6 mm.Considerations on support styles. When using snug supports, check in the sliced object for parts of the support material that might be very tall and thin, as these might fall or break in the middle of the print. If you notice them in your sliced object, we recommend changing the support pattern, and/or changing the support style to grid.. RE: Organic support settings effects. Branch density and distance relate to the tips of the branches. You should see a difference on a larger surface that needs support, A large overhang or a roof. On smaller surfaces, there may not be a noticeable difference. I ran at default then 30% on a model I have with a roof, it made a difference, and a ...

Aug 29, 2023 · I have noticed something however with my first print. The perimeter thickness of the organic structures default to a very thin wall thickness. So thin that a couple of places the print is just failing. I looked at the settings for something that would indicate the support perimeter thickness and I am missing it. RE: organic Support structures. Supports usually are defined with a thinner extrusion width when compared to the part. This means it uses less material and makes the, easier to remove. If you wanted to keep the supports you could define the support extrusion width to be thicker which would make them stronger.
